ToggleMarket Dynamics of Bus Suppliers Indonesia
When examining the top market options for commercial fleet procurement in the country, you will quickly notice a vibrant ecosystem dominated by prominent local bodybuilders such as Laksana, alongside established distributors for global heavy-duty chassis brands like Volvo and Scania. These leading bus suppliers Indonesia cater to a highly diverse array of transportation needs, ranging from low-entry Bus Rapid Transit (BRT) systems used by TransJakarta to ultra-luxurious double-decker VIP coaches built for long-haul interprovincial (AKAP) routes across Java and Sumatra. However, acquiring brand-new, highly customized units from these premium domestic builders almost always comes with a hefty financial price tag, coupled with extended waiting periods for custom fabrication, assembly, and final delivery.
Due to these constraints, many forward-thinking local transport companies and private fleet operators are actively diversifying their vehicle sourcing strategies. Instead of solely relying on the traditional domestic manufacturing pipeline, they are proactively evaluating international bus suppliers Indonesia networks that specialize in providing high-quality, pre-owned commercial vehicles. This strategic pivot is especially prevalent among growing operators who are looking to scale their fleets rapidly without paralyzing their operational cash flow or taking on unsustainable levels of corporate debt.
New vs. Used Commercial Vehicles
Strict budget optimization is universally a primary concern for any transport operator, regardless of their fleet size. While brand-new buses offer the appeal of zero mileage and the latest factory warranties, the initial financial depreciation curve is incredibly steep, often losing a significant percentage of value the moment they hit the road. Engaging with flexible bus suppliers Indonesia allows savvy buyers to thoroughly explore the secondary global market, where well-maintained, high-quality used buses present an absolutely incredible value proposition for growing businesses.
To provide a clearer financial perspective, below is a detailed comparative analysis outlining the estimated market prices when dealing with conventional bus suppliers Indonesia for both brand-new units and highly capable used vehicles.
Price Comparison of New vs. Used Buses
| Bus Category | Vehicle Condition | Estimated Price Range (USD) | Best Suited For |
| City Bus (Low Entry) | Brand New | $80,000 – $120,000 | Government fleets, heavy daily transit |
| City Bus (Low Entry) | High-Quality Used | $20,000 – $45,000 | Budget operators, expanding private fleets |
| Coach / Tourist Bus | Brand New | $100,000 – $250,000 | Luxury tourism, VIP corporate charters |
| Coach / Tourist Bus | High-Quality Used | $30,000 – $70,000 | Private charter services, medium-distance routes |
| Minibus / Shuttle | Brand New | $30,000 – $55,000 | Premium airport transfers, executive shuttles |
| Minibus / Shuttle | High-Quality Used | $10,000 – $25,000 | Startup operators, rural and feeder transport |
